Muscari

Muscari, or grape hyacinth, was one of the flowers I saw everywhere at the NW Flower & Garden show last week, along with fritillaria, or checkered tulips (see below). Their light blue color was very sweet to see, and will be perfect for an Easter nosegay. #NWFGS

Light blue grape hyacinths, or muscari, decorated many displays at the Northwest Flower & Garden Show in Seattle

Fritillaria

These darling checkered tulips (not really, but that’s what they’re sometimes called) were enjoying a beam of sunlight at the recent NW Flower & Garden Show in Seattle, WA. #NWFGS

Fritillaria, or checkered tulip, can be seen in antique still-life paintings, and is easily grown in Pacific NW
